Define Worktag Balancing Rules for Fringe Benefit Actuals
Transactions
Set up any necessary custom worktags.
If using Workday Financials, define a financial balancing rule.
Create a payroll balancing rule to associate a balancing worktag with
actual fringe benefit charges.
Changes to balancing rules affect new transactions only, not
previously completed ones.
- Access theCreate Payroll Balancing RuleorEdit Payroll Balancing Ruletask.
- When using theCreate Payroll Balancing Ruletask, selectFringe Benefit Actualsfor yourTransaction.
- When using theEdit Payroll Balancing Ruletask, select aPayroll Balancing Rule to EditfromFringe Benefit Actuals Rules.TheTransactionname defaults in.
- To balance journals for your worktag balancing transaction rule, select aWorktag Type.
- SelectFringe Benefit Actualsfor yourTransaction.
- Select aDefault Optionto indicate whether the worktag balancing value:
- Isinheritedfrom the operational side of the transaction.
- Or the value is based on aspecifiedbalancing worktag rule.
If you selectInherit, don’t select aDefault Valueor aPayroll Balancing Source. - (Optional) If you selectSpecifyas yourDefault Option, indicate aDefault Valuefor fringe benefit actuals transactions using this balancing rule.
- (Optional) If you selectSpecifyas yourDefault Option, identify aPayroll Balancing Sourcefor the worktag balancing rule.
- To create a worktag balancing rule based on a pay group, selectAssign by Pay Group.
- To create a worktag balancing rule based on an employee organization assignment, selectDefault by Organization.
- (Optional) If you use theEdit Payroll Balancing Ruletask for fringe benefit actuals, note any worktag balancing rule sets that use the rule.
- (Optional) Once you’ve established a balancing rule forFringe Benefit Actuals, you can create aBalancing Worktag Offsetto exclude specific pay groups from the rule.To create aBalancing Worktag Offset, you must selectSpecifyas yourDefault Optionand selectPay Groupas yourPayroll Balancing Source.You can’t create aBalancing Worktag Offsetif you selectInheritas yourDefault Optionor selectDefault by Organizationas yourPayroll Balancing Source.If you later change the rule, you can’t make retroactive transactions for a previously completed payroll. Don’t change a rule for calculated payroll that you have yet to settle. Settle all payrolls before making any change to the rule.To limit the application of the balancing rule:
- From thePay Groupprompt, select one or more pay groups.
- For one or more of the selected pay groups, select anOffset Balancing Worktag, which should be the same type as theWorktag Type.
